BEAUTIFICATION IN A TIME OF CRISIS?
House Facelift to Cost Taxpayers P1 Billion, Fund Source a Puzzle
by Tita C. Valderama
THE Philippine Center for Investigative Journalism’s latest report
looks into the massive renovation project at the House of
Representatives in time for the eighth state of the nation address
(SONA) of Gloria Macapagal-Arroyo.
Nograles says the long years of disrepair of the Batasan complex have
made the renovation project necessary.
Six months on the job, Nograles is showing that more than the
substance of reforms he pledged in February after ousting long-time
Speaker Jose de Venecia Jr. with the backing of lawmakers loyal to
Arroyo, he is given to form and big spending.
While initial reports placed the tag price at P200 million, the PCIJ
discovered that the prettified House will actually cost taxpayers
some
P1 billion.
It is also not sure where the P200 million Nograles requested and
secured from Arroyo was sourced as there is no allocation in the 2008
budget for the House renovation project. A senior budget official
says
the agency had not issued a Special Allocation Release Order (SARO)
for the House. House officials, however, said the P200 million is
covered by a SARO although they do not know its funding source.
